Section 194N Payment of certain amounts in cash. As per section 194N of IT Act, Every person being the bank, Cooperative society engaged in banking business and post office is required to deduct TDS at 2% when they make cash payment of Exceeding Rs. 1 Crore to any person during the previous year. 1. Background: Finance Act 2020, has reduced withholding tax rates for fees for technical services under Section 194J of the Act to 2 percent from the existing rate of 10 percent.
